  1. Dec 22, 1999 · Emmet Ray is a fictional character, but so convincing in Woody Allen's "Sweet and Lowdown'' that he seems like a real chapter of jazz history we somehow overlooked. Sean Penn , whose performances are master classes in the art of character development, makes him into an exasperating misfit whose sins are all forgiven once he begins to play.

  5. Nov 16, 2022 · Dick Hyman’s music, with guitar solos by Howard Alden (and Penn in close-ups), leave little room for complaint. But because the old-time music (often by Hyman) is great in pretty much every Allen film, “Sweet and Lowdown” doesn’t stand out from the pack despite being about music.
